最近在做视频相关的项目,但底层都是调用大量的C,公司只提供.h文件和对应的so文件,其它相关的JNI调用都得自己去写,可对c不熟悉,真不知道如何下手,请各位高手指点迷津~~~

解决方案 »

  1.   

    给你一点参考资料吧。
    1,NDK的配置,这个是我觉得很详细的,用NDK来写JNI会很方便。http://www.myext.cn/android/33060.html
    2.一本书,对底层我觉得写的比较好:《android系统原理及开发要点详解》,电子工业出版社,韩超 梁泉 著
    3.一个必看的文档,对JNI的提升有帮助.JNI-study,CSDN就有点下,如果楼主觉得我的答案对你有帮助,就去下载我的资源吧http://download.csdn.net/detail/dontsaymiss/3214765
      

  2.   

    谢谢各位了,我现在也是用ndk工具的,感觉.mk编译的时候有点难,与底层的c编写的JNI(JNIEXPORT void JNICALL)的也需要我实现,感觉有点吃力
      

  3.   

    先学C,再学LINUX编程,再看看JNI的文档,OK.
      

  4.   

    参考linphone-android源码学习比较直接